French Meat

Volume 483: debated on Monday 29 January 1951

The text on this page has been created from Hansard archive content, it may contain typographical errors.

141.

asked the Minister of Food what difficulties prevented a larger importation of fresh meat from France.

Subject to veterinary safeguards, we are prepared to take all the meat which France can send provided that the quality and price are right. So far it has been possible to meet these two conditions only to a very limited extent.
